描述

This book delves deeply into the intricacies of the BLAKE hash function, a pivotal component in modern cryptography and information security. The authors, with their extensive expertise, offer readers a comprehensive exploration of BLAKE's design and operational principles. They guide readers through the algorithm's unique features, emphasizing its performance, security, and versatility in various applications.

With a balanced mixture of theoretical foundations and practical implications, the authors articulate the critical role that hash functions play in securing digital information. By analyzing BLAKE within the broader context of cryptographic techniques, they provide insights into its advantages over traditional algorithms and its significance in the evolving landscape of cybersecurity. Throughout the work, readers are encouraged to appreciate not just the mathematical elegance of BLAKE, but also its real-world implications in safeguarding data integrity and privacy.
